Solution for 259.94 is what percent of 54:

259.94:54*100 =

(259.94*100):54 =

25994:54 = 481.37037037037

Now we have: 259.94 is what percent of 54 = 481.37037037037

Question: 259.94 is what percent of 54?

Percentage solution with steps:

Step 1: We make the assumption that 54 is 100% since it is our output value.

Step 2: We next represent the value we seek with {x}.

Step 3: From step 1, it follows that {100\%}={54}.

Step 4: In the same vein, {x\%}={259.94}.

Step 5: This gives us a pair of simple equations:

{100\%}={54}(1).

{x\%}={259.94}(2).

Step 6: By simply dividing equation 1 by equation 2 and taking note of the fact that both the LHS
(left hand side) of both equations have the same unit (%); we have

\frac{100\%}{x\%}=\frac{54}{259.94}

Step 7: Taking the inverse (or reciprocal) of both sides yields

\frac{x\%}{100\%}=\frac{259.94}{54}

\Rightarrow{x} = {481.37037037037\%}

Therefore, {259.94} is {481.37037037037\%} of {54}.
